Sony's June 2026 State of Play presentation packed more than an hour of announcements, trailers, gameplay reveals, and release date confirmations for PlayStation 5 players. The showcase opened with a fresh look at Marvel's Wolverine and ended with the surprise reveal of God of War Laufey. In between, Sony and its partners unveiled new games, confirmed launch dates for several upcoming titles, and shared updates on PlayStation Plus additions.
Here's everything announced during the event.
Biggest reveals from the showcase

One of the headline announcements was a new gameplay trailer for Marvel's Wolverine. Developer Insomniac Games showcased Logan's brutal combat style while also teasing appearances from Jean Grey and the Reavers.

Sony also closed the presentation with the reveal of God of War Laufey. The upcoming title shifts the focus to Faye, also known as Laufey, and explores a new chapter in the God of War universe.
Another notable announcement came from MARVEL T kon: Fighting Souls, which confirmed Magneto, Green Goblin, and Carnage as playable fighters. The trailer also introduced the Knights of Doom storyline featuring Doctor Doom.
Games launching in September and October
Several major games received release dates during the presentation.
- Dune: Awakening -- September 22
- Control Resonant -- September 24
- Silent Hill: Townfall -- September 24
- Onimusha: Way of the Sword -- September 25
- Dynasty Warriors 3: Complete Edition Remastered -- October 1
- Rayman Legends Retold -- October 1
- Ace Combat 8: Wings of Theve -- October 2
- No Rest for the Wicked -- October 2026
- Phantom Blade Zero -- October 29
Control Resonant received a new story trailer, while Onimusha: Way of the Sword also got a playable demo on PS5. Ace Combat 8 promises more than 30 aircraft and large-scale aerial battles. No Rest for the Wicked was confirmed to bring over 100 hours of content, along with new weapons, enemies, and areas.
New game announcements and first looks
The showcase also featured several brand-new reveals.
Bancho The Chef was announced as a standalone prequel to Dave the Diver, combining cooking, exploration, and RPG elements.
ILL returned with another look at its realistic physics system and disturbing creature designs.
Kemuri was officially unveiled by Unseen. The supernatural action-adventure title is set in a vertical city where players can explore alone or in online co-op.
Sony also announced Stuntman: Hollywood, which puts players behind the wheel in stunt sequences inspired by movie and television productions.
Games coming in 2027 and beyond
Several titles are targeting 2027 releases.
- Tomb Raider: Legacy of Atlantis -- February 12, 2027
- Kemuri -- 2027
- The Lost Wild -- 2027
- Until Dawn 2 -- 2027
Until Dawn 2 introduces a completely new cast and story centred around a team of ghost hunters investigating a tropical island. The Lost Wild takes a different approach to dinosaur survival, focusing on avoiding predators rather than fighting them.

Marathon and PlayStation Plus updates
Marathon announced an Open Play Week running from June 2 to June 9, allowing players to try the sci-fi extraction shooter without a PlayStation Plus subscription.
Sony also confirmed several PlayStation Plus additions. RuneScape: Dragonwilds will join the service as a day-one Game Catalog title.
PlayStation Plus Premium subscribers will also receive:
- Gitaroo Man -- Later this month
- Psi-Ops: The Mindgate Conspiracy -- July
- Onimusha: Dawn of Dreams -- August
This year's State of Play ended up being one of Sony's busiest showcases in recent months, with a mix of first-party reveals, third-party announcements, and release date confirmations spread across the rest of 2026 and into 2027.
